Introduction
There are a number of steps required to set up your shipping configuration.
First, navigate to the "Shipping setup" section, which can be found under the "E-Commerce Administration" title in the left-hand navigation.
Packages
If this is not the first time you are setting up your shipping you may not need to modify your packaging.
Click on the "Packaging" tab, then press the plus icon (titled "Add new package"), which will load the package edit form.
First fill in a name for your package, such as envelope, small parcel, etc.
The second field, "Package units" is used in conjunction with your product units (see What are shipping units?) and defines the maximum number of units that this package can contain.
When you have decided on the correct unit number, press the OK button to save your package.
Do this as many times as you need - once for each of the different packages that you can ship your products in.
Zones
To add a new shipping zone, go to the "Zones and couriers" tab and click on the plus icon above the listing, then select a zone in the fields that appear. To do this, first select a continent, and then optionally a country from within that continent.
When you're done, press the OK button and the zone will be added to the listing below.
Couriers
To manage your couriers for a zone, press the "Edit couriers" link to the right hand side of a zone panel and a new listing will appear. There may or may not be couriers already in this listing depending on whether this zone has previously been set up.
Press the plus icon at the top to add a new courier to this zone, or the "Edit courier" link on one of the existing couriers and a form will load.
In this form, enter a name for your courier, such as "Royal Mail", "Citylink", etc and optionally a website URL and tracking URL.
The next field, "Price override" should be set to a value in currency if you charge the same amount to ship with this courier regardless of the size of the consignment or package that the product(s) are shipping in. If the price is dependant on shipping units (eg. size or weight), leave this field blank.
The next option allows you to configure whether or not this courier is selectable in your checkout. This option should be set to yes unless you are wishing to disable this courier without actually deleting it from the system.
Packages per courier
The next set of fields on the courier form allow you to define the prices to ship each of your previously defined packages. The packages themselves will be automatically listed, so simply enter the amount that you charge for each of your packages to ship with this courier.
When you're done, press the OK button to save your courier.
All of the above steps can be repeated as many times as you need to setup all of your shipping zones, packages and couriers.
